What is the purpose of a soil test prior to construction?

Explanation:
The purpose of a soil test prior to construction is to assess the suitability of the soil for supporting the structure. This evaluation is critical to ensure that the soil can bear the load of the building and that it has the necessary characteristics for a stable foundation. Factors such as soil composition, density, moisture content, and the presence of bedrock or groundwater are examined during this testing. If the soil is not suitable, it may lead to issues such as settling, shifting, or even structural failure, which can be costly and dangerous. Proper soil testing helps to identify any necessary engineering solutions or modifications to the design before construction begins, thereby safeguarding the project’s integrity and longevity.
